сделал следущее:

Код AS1/AS2:
var myGridArray:Array = [];
myGridArray.push({status:"loading data..."});
myGrid.dataProvider = myGridArray;
var sender:LoadVars = new LoadVars();
var receiver:LoadVars = new LoadVars();
receiver.onLoad = function(ok){
if(ok){
myGrid.removeAllColumns();
myGrid.removeAll();
for(var i =1;i<=receiver.total;i++){
receiver["dataPacket"+i] = receiver["user_data"+(i)].split("|");
var _userID:String = receiver["dataPacket"+i][0];
var _userName:String = receiver["dataPacket"+i][1];
var _userPassword:String = receiver["dataPacket"+i][2];
myGridArray.push({ Name:_userName, Password:_userPassword});
delete(receiver["user_data"+i]);
}
myGrid.dataProvider = myGridArray;
}else{
myGrid.removeAllColumns();
myGrid.removeAll();
myGridArray.push({status:"No data was found!"});
myGrid.dataProvider = gridArray;
}
}
sender.sendAndLoad("dataTable.php",receiver,"post");
выводит из базы корректные данные, но автоматом, вот куда прицепить обработчик, чтоб при нажатии шел запрос в базу и данные выводились, попробовал на кнопку повесить это: sender.sendAndLoad("dataTable.php",receiver,"post"); - результат ничего не дал